In November 2005, when Metallica rocked SBC Park in San Francisco, they were riding high on the wave of their most recent studio album, *St. Anger*, which dropped in 2003. This album marked a significant chapter in Metallica’s history, as it embraced a raw, unfiltered sound that captured their internal struggles during a tumultuous time. Fans were curious, to say the least; *St. Anger* featured no guitar solos and showcased a more abrasive production style, drawing mixed reactions from critics and audiences alike.
